Firstly may I say a big thank you for thinking about the future of Cubert and entering our “Get Creative Cubert” competition. It was a great opportunity for us to see exactly what makes Cubert special for you and what you’re missing the most. We have had some inspirational responses, from a wide age range with ideas including celebrating with a street party and wishing for the skate park to re-open. Every entry received has really helped to show us what the community values in Cubert.

Here we showcase the 5 winners we have chosen to represent the spread of entries we had across age ranges.

Each of these entries received a prize courtesy of Cubert Post Office and Stores, a big thank you to Helen and Lee for that.

Well done to everyone who entered, thanks again and I promise your ideas and thoughts will feed in to our Neighbourhood Development Plan.
